Photo © Miguel — CC BY-SA 4.0 — Source: iNaturalist #366346809The rufous-chested dotterel (Zonibyx modestus) or rufous-chested plover, is a species of bird in subfamily Charadriinae of family Charadriidae. It is found in Argentina, Brazil, Chile, Uruguay, and the Falkland Islands. == Taxonomy and systematics == The rufous-chested dotterel is placed by itself in genus Zonibyx by several authors and International Ornithologists' Union, but that treatment had not been widely accepted before 2023. There is some 21st century evidence that it does not belong in Charadrius. The rufous-chested dotterel is monotypic. == Description == The rufous-chested dotterel is 19 to 22 cm (7.5 to 8.7 in) long and weighs 71 to 94 g (2.5 to 3.3 oz). Adult males in breeding plumage have a gray face with a bright white supercilium, a gray throat, and a brown crown. Their breast is bright rufous with a black band below it; the rest of the underparts are white and the upperparts brown. Adult females are similar but duller. Non-breeding adults replace the rufous and gray with pale brown; their upperparts feathers have bright fringes and their supercilium is creamy.
